Introduction

The PBSS4360PASX is a high-performance power transistor belonging to the category of semiconductor devices. This device is widely used in various electronic applications due to its unique characteristics and functional features.

Basic Information Overview

  • Category: Power Transistor
  • Use: Amplification and switching of electrical signals
  • Characteristics: High power handling capability, low on-state resistance, fast switching speed
  • Package: SOT1061 (DFN2020D-3)
  • Essence: Efficient power management
  • Packaging/Quantity: Tape and reel packaging, quantity varies by manufacturer

Specifications

  • Voltage Rating: 60V
  • Current Rating: 6A
  • Power Dissipation: 2.5W
  • Operating Temperature Range: -55°C to 150°C
  • Storage Temperature Range: -55°C to 150°C

Detailed Pin Configuration

The PBSS4360PASX follows the DFN2020D-3 package outline with a specific pin configuration as follows: 1. Pin 1: Base 2. Pin 2: Emitter 3. Pin 3: Collector

Working Principles

The PBSS4360PASX operates based on the principles of bipolar junction transistors, utilizing the control of current flow between the emitter and collector terminals through the base terminal. When biased appropriately, it allows for efficient amplification and switching of electrical signals.
